Of course, any migration of old players to a new platform will have some drawbacks. Existing PTCGO players will be able to transfer over the majority of their cards to the new game using their log-ins. The new app will be available on Mac, PC, Android, and iOS devices, including mobile phones for the first time. The new free-to-play app doesn’t have a launch date yet but once it arrives, the old PTCGO app will be sunsetted. Pokémon Trading Card Game Live seeks to fix many of these issues and bring online play up to date with competing card games like Magic: The Gathering Arena and Hearthstone. It’s also occasionally buggy and is not available on mobile phones. Though the app works just fine in terms of allowing Pokémon TCG players to battle one another, its aesthetics are quite dated and certainly not befitting of a multi-billion dollar franchise. And yet, the existing app devoted to the game, Pokémon Trading Card Game Online, has long been a source of frustration for some fans. The Pokémon Trading Card Game (or Pokémon TCG) is one of the biggest platform for the worldwide Pokémon craze.
